Card At Information

Card At is a commercial drug that is prescribed in the form of Tablet. Primarily, it is used for the treatment of High BP, Angina.

The right dosage of Card At depends on the age, gender, and medical history of the patient. Besides the medical condition it is advised for, the route of administration also plays an important role in determining the correct drug dosage. For detailed information on this, read through the dosage section.

The most common side effects of Card At are Headache, Fatigue, Abdominal Pain. Some other side effects of Card At have been listed ahead. These side effects of Card At are usually temporary and subside with the completion of treatment. Consult your doctor if these side effects become worse or stay for a longer duration.

Furthermore, you should know that effect of Card At is Moderate for pregnant women and Moderate for women who are breastfeeding. It is important to know if Card At has any effect on the kidney, liver and heart. Information on such adverse effects, if any, has been given in the Card At related warnings section.

Card At is not recommended if you suffer from certain medical conditions as it can have adverse effects. Low Blood Pressure (Hypotension), Liver Disease are examples of such conditions. Other contraindications of Card At have been discussed in the sections ahead.

Drug interactions for Card At have been reported in the medical literature. See below for a complete list.

You should also be aware that Card At is not safe while driving, and is not addiction.

Card At Dosage & How to Take

This is the usual dosage recommended in most common treatment cases. Please remember that every patient and their case is different, so the dosage can be different based on the disease, route of administration, patient's age and medical history.

Find the right dosage based on disease and age

Age Group Dosage
13 - 18 years (Adolescent)
  • Disease: High Blood Pressure
  • Before or After Meal: After Meal
  • Single Maximum Dose: 1 Tablet
  • Dosage Form: Tablet
  • Dosage Route: Oral
  • Frequency: 1 daily
  • Course Duration: As directed by the doctor
  • Special Instructions: Dosage strength: Amlodipine (5 mg) Atenolol (25 mg)/tablet
Adult
  • Disease: High Blood Pressure
  • Before or After Meal: After Meal
  • Single Maximum Dose: 1 Tablet
  • Dosage Form: Tablet
  • Dosage Route: Oral
  • Frequency: 1 daily
  • Course Duration: As directed by the doctor
  • Special Instructions: Dosage strength: Amlodipine (5 mg) Atenolol (25- 50 mg)/tablet
Geriatric
  • Disease: High Blood Pressure
  • Before or After Meal: After Meal
  • Single Maximum Dose: 1 Tablet
  • Dosage Form: Tablet
  • Dosage Route: Oral
  • Frequency: 1 daily
  • Course Duration: As directed by the doctor
  • Special Instructions: Dosage strength: Amlodipine (5 mg) Atenolol (25 mg)/tablet

Card At Related Warnings

  • Is the use of Card At safe for pregnant women?


    Card At can have harmful effects in pregnant women. If you experience any discomfort after using Card At, then discontinue the use and take your doctor's advice.

    Moderate
  • Is the use of Card At safe during breastfeeding?


    If you are breastfeeding, you may experience some harmful effects of Card At. In case you experience any of these, discontinue its use until you consult your doctor.

    Moderate
  • What is the effect of Card At on the Kidneys?


    Card At has very mild side effects on the kidneys.

    Mild
  • What is the effect of Card At on the Liver?


    Card At can have moderate side effects on the liver. If you notice any harmful effects then stop taking this drug right away. Consult your doctor before using this medicine again.

    Moderate
  • What is the effect of Card At on the Heart?


    You may experience side effects on your heart after taking Card At. If this happens, then discontinue its use. Consult your medical practitioner, and do as he/she suggests.

    Moderate

Frequently asked Questions about Card At

Question over 5 years ago

Can I discontinue Card At on my own without doctors advice?

Dr. OP Kholwad MBBS , General Physician

No, Card At should not be discontinued on your own. Discontinuation of a drug on your own can cause some serious problem such as blood pressure or chest pain which lead to heart attack and stroke. So before stopping this medicine, you must consult your doctor, he/she may switch your treatment if you can not tolerate this drug.

Question over 5 years ago

How to take [Mediciine]?

Dr Anjum Mujawar MBBS, MBBS , Emergency Medicine

Card At comes in form of a tablet and ideally, it should be taken by mouth once daily as advised by your doctor. It can be taken with food or without food at any time of the day. Precautions must be taken in patients with liver disease, diabetes, and hypothyroidism.

Question over 5 years ago

Does Card At cause diabetes?

Dr. Gaurav MBBS , General Physician

No, Card At does not cause diabetes. It has not been reported to cause diabetes. However, Card At might increase your blood sugar levels slightly, healthy people can tolerate it easily while diabetic patients might face some spike in blood sugar levels. So, if you have diabetes keep a check on your blood sugar levels and in case of a sudden spike inform your doctor and take medicines accordingly.

Question over 5 years ago

Does Card At cause erectile dysfunction?

Dr. Uday Nath Sahoo MBBS , Internal Medicine

Yes, Card At can cause erectile dysfunction. It is uncommon side effects of this drug. If you experience erectile dysfunction after consuming this drug, please inform to a doctor, they might give you an alternate therapy.

Question over 5 years ago

Does Card At cause edema?

Dr. Saikat Mukherjee MBBS , General Physician

Yes, Card At can cause edema. It is the most common side effects of this drug. Usually swelling occurs in feet and ankle. If these effects cause troublesome, then consult your doctor regarding whether this effect arises due to amlodipine consumption or not. If yes, then you can stop taking this medicine with the help of doctor because of alternate treatment are also available. However, it is dose-related effects if taken a low dose, chances of edema are very less if consuming high dose the chances of edema are high.
